The impurity problem ina one-dimensional quantum sine-Gordon model is
studied in this paper. We use an analytic self-consistent theory to de
rive the excitation spectrum of the global sine-Gordon model, and then
to study the bound state induced by local impurity. We give the condi
tions where an impurity level exists within the global gap of the exci
tation spectrum and show the possibility of the existence of a thresho
ld value about the model parameter.
